What is a Christmas advent calendar?

An Advent calendar is a special calendar used to count the days of Advent in anticipation of Christmas . The Advent calendar was first used by German Lutherans in the 19th and 20th centuries.

Is Advent a Catholic?

Advent is the beginning of the liturgical year in Western Christianity. In the Ambrosian Rite and the Mozarabic Rite of the Catholic Church, Advent begins on the sixth Sunday before Christmas, the Sunday after St. Martin’s Day (11 November).

What is the story of the Advent calendar?

The origin of the Advent Calendar can be traced back to the 19th. The first known Advent Calendar which was made by handwork is from the year 1851. Other early styles were the Adventclock or the Adventcandle – a candle for each of the 24 days until Christmas, like todays Advent wreath.

Why is Advent 24 days?

Advent calendars typically don’t follow the period of Advent described above. Instead, they begin on December 1 and mark the 24 days before Christmas. The tradition dates to the mid-19th century, when German Protestants made chalk marks on doors or lit candles to count the days leading up to Christmas.

What are the Advent symbols?

The Advent wreath , a circular wreath with four candles , ispresent in many churches and homes during Advent and is symbolic ofseveral aspects of the Christmas season and Advent. Three purple or bluecandles (representing penitence) and one pink candle (representing joy) areused, one lit for each Sunday of Advent.

What is the first week of Advent?

Advent Sunday, also known as First Sunday in Advent , is the first day of the Advent season in which Christians prepare for the celebration that commemorates the birth of Jesus Christ, Christmas. It is always on the fourth Sunday before Christmas Day and can fall as early as November 27 and as late as December 3.
